Before the opening of his sporting goods store, Mr. Stevens researches the types of sports equipment most likely to sell in his

area. The knowledge gained in this research is BEST classified an example of
Social Studies
1 answer:
andreev551 [17]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Human capital

Explanation:

Human capital is a form of resources that come from the individual skillet / capabilities. This could include both the ability to do physical labor, or the intellectual ability that can be used to support he business (such as the research that conducted by Mr. Stevens)

Generally, human capital is really hard to measure with monetary value. But it always regarded as one of the most important resources that businesses need to have in order to Thrive.
